[发明专利]音视频数据的处理方法、装置、设备及存储介质在审
申请号: | 202111182201.4 | 申请日: | 2021-10-11 |
公开(公告)号: | CN113905266A | 公开(公告)日: | 2022-01-07 |
发明(设计)人: | 邓旺强 | 申请(专利权)人: | 杭州萤石软件有限公司 |
主分类号: | H04N21/43 | 分类号: | H04N21/43;H04N21/433;H04N21/44;H04N21/439;H04N21/6437 |
代理公司: | 北京国昊天诚知识产权代理有限公司 11315 | 代理人: | 姚琳洁 |
地址: | 310051 浙江省杭州市*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 视频 数据 处理 方法 装置 设备 存储 介质 | ||
本申请实施例公开了一种音视频数据的处理方法、装置、设备及存储介质,用以解决目前对于音视频设备缓存的音频数据及视频数据,难以实现音视频同步的问题。方法包括:获取缓存的至少一帧音频源数据和至少一帧视频源数据;各帧音频源数据携带有该帧音频源数据对应的音频采集时间;各帧视频源数据携带有该帧视频源数据对应的视频采集时间;分别对各帧音频源数据和各帧视频源数据进行编码,得到各帧音频源数据对应的音频编码数据以及各帧视频源数据对应的视频编码数据;根据音频采集时间和视频采集时间,对各音频编码数据和各视频编码数据进行排序,得到目标音视频数据。该技术方案能够对无序的音视频数据进行重新排列,从而实现音视频同步的效果。
技术领域
本申请涉及音视频处理技术领域,尤其涉及一种音视频数据的处理方法、装置、设备及存储介质。
背景技术
传统的长电类智能设备,由于通过外部电源供电,设备能长期处于工作状态。但在一些特定的场景下,长电类智能设备并不适用,针对这些场景,衍生出了电池类智能设备。如智能猫眼、智能门铃、智能门锁等带有音视频功能的安防设备。电池类智能设备依赖于内部电池供电,由于其电池容量的限制,无法像长电类智能设备那样始终处于工作状态,其大部分时间都处于休眠状态。而在休眠状态下,上述带有音视频功能的安防设备中的音视频采集处理模块不工作,仅在通过特定方式触发后,才会被唤醒。例如,在电池类智能设备为带有音视频功能的安防设备时,可通过PIR(Passive Infrared detectors,热释电红外传感器)、按键等特定方式触发,以唤醒该设备进行音视频采集及处理。
其中,在带有音视频功能的设备(以下简称为“音视频设备”)处于休眠状态的情况下,CPU(Central Processing Unit,中央处理器)、音频采集、视频采集等模块都是断电的。当音视频设备被唤醒后会立即给上述模块上电。而音视频设备从上电到正常工作通常需要经过这些过程:上电加载、系统引导、内核启动、驱动加载、正常工作。从上电加载到正常工作之间的这段过程中(一般称作“快速启动阶段”),由于码流的处理业务还未正常工作,音视频设备无法对码流数据进行处理,因此只能将音频数据及视频数据进行缓存,待音视频设备正常工作后再进行处理。这就导致音视频设备在快速启动阶段缓存下大量的音频数据及视频数据,而音频采集模块与视频采集模块一般不是同时启动的,因此快速启动阶段所缓存下的音频数据及视频数据难以实现音视频同步。
为解决音视频设备缓存的音频数据及视频数据难以实现音视频同步的问题,目前的做法主要有以下两种:一种是在快速启动阶段仅保存视频数据,而不保存音频数据。这种做法虽然无需考虑快速启动阶段的音视频同步问题,但也因此丢失了快速启动阶段的音频数据,导致用户的使用体验较差。另一种是将快速启动阶段的音频数据及视频数据,按照音视频的帧间隔进行排序。这种音视频同步方式是通过理论上的音视频帧率进行排序,而未考虑音频采集模块与视频采集模块的启动时间差,因此这种方式只在音频采集模块与视频采集模块的启动时间相差极小的情况下才有效。
发明内容
本申请实施例的目的是提供一种音视频数据的处理方法、装置、设备及存储介质,用以解决目前对于音视频设备缓存的音频数据及视频数据,难以实现音视频同步的问题。
为解决上述技术问题,本申请实施例是这样实现的:
一方面,本申请实施例提供一种音视频数据的处理方法,应用于音视频设备,包括:
获取缓存的至少一帧音频源数据和至少一帧视频源数据;各帧所述音频源数据携带有该帧音频源数据对应的音频采集时间;各帧所述视频源数据携带有该帧视频源数据对应的视频采集时间;
分别对各帧所述音频源数据和各帧所述视频源数据进行编码,得到各帧所述音频源数据对应的音频编码数据以及各帧所述视频源数据对应的视频编码数据;
根据所述音频采集时间和所述视频采集时间,对各所述音频编码数据和各所述视频编码数据进行排序,得到目标音视频数据。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于杭州萤石软件有限公司,未经杭州萤石软件有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202111182201.4/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种钻孔灌注桩注浆装置及其施工方法
- 下一篇:电池电芯生产线
- 数据显示系统、数据中继设备、数据中继方法、数据系统、接收设备和数据读取方法
- 数据记录方法、数据记录装置、数据记录媒体、数据重播方法和数据重播装置
- 数据发送方法、数据发送系统、数据发送装置以及数据结构
- 数据显示系统、数据中继设备、数据中继方法及数据系统
- 数据嵌入装置、数据嵌入方法、数据提取装置及数据提取方法
- 数据管理装置、数据编辑装置、数据阅览装置、数据管理方法、数据编辑方法以及数据阅览方法
- 数据发送和数据接收设备、数据发送和数据接收方法
- 数据发送装置、数据接收装置、数据收发系统、数据发送方法、数据接收方法和数据收发方法
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置
- 数据发送方法、数据再现方法、数据发送装置及数据再现装置